Modern synchrotron radiation experiments generate multi-modal data that require increasingly complex and varied processing workflows. To address the difficulty of managing these diverse analysis tasks, we have developed a dedicated workflow management system. The system provides a collaborative platform where experimental methods can be encapsulated and integrated into automated pipelines. Key features include a scalable execution engine for distributed tasks and a framework for tracking data provenance to ensure verifiable results. We will present the application of this system in specific areas such as scattering and biological imaging. By sharing our implementation of this common technical framework, we hope to discuss better ways to standardize data processing and improve the experimental throughput for multi-disciplinary users.
